Following the release of Sound Of The Summer and Where Monsters Lead Miraculous Mule release a third teaser from their forthcoming long-player Two Tonne Testimony, in the form of Shave ’em Dry’s Sweeny Todd-esquire video. 

Miraculous Mule are a trio from London who combine knife-edged blues, classic 70’s rock, psychedelic soul and stoner/space rock with gospel driven rock ‘n’ roll. Their sound has raised comparisons to contemporaries such as Queens of the Stone Age and Monster Magnet through to classic Detroit rock groups The Stooges and MC5. 

They’re formed of Michael J Sheehy (ex Dream City Film Club) on vocals/guitar, his brother Patrick McCarthy on bass/vocals and old  school friend Ian Burns on drums. Two Tonne Testimony is the trio’s second album, following their debut long-player Deep Fried (2013) and mini album Blues Uzi (2014), Two Tonne Testimony is released on 24 March on Bronze Rat/Muletone Recording Co. and can be pre-ordered here. The single Shave ’em Dry is released digitally on the same day.
